Abstract

A communication device includes an earpiece housing adapted for fitting to an ear of a user such that the earpiece does not block the canal, an inertial sensor operatively connected to the earpiece housing for sensing positional changes of the user's ears, a processor operatively connected to the inertial sensor and disposed within the earpiece determining presence of an alert condition at least partially based on positional changes, and a speaker operatively connected to the processor.

Claims (27)

1. A communication device, comprising:

an earpiece adapted for fitting to an ear of a user;

an inertial sensor operatively connected to the earpiece for sensing positional changes;

a processor operatively connected to the inertial sensor and disposed within the earpiece determining presence of an alert condition based on earpiece motion over time associated with sleep pattern motion over time; and

a speaker operatively connected to the processor for producing audible alert.

2. The communication device of claim 1 further comprising a transceiver operatively connected to the processor.

3. The communication device of claim 1 further comprising a sensor operatively connected to the earpiece housing for sensing voice sound information.

4. The communication device of claim 3 wherein the sensor is an air conduction sensor.

5. The communication device of claim 3 wherein the sensor is a bone conduction sensor.

6. The communication device of claim 1 further comprising a plurality of sensors operatively connected to the earpiece housing for sensing voice sound information.

7. The communication device of claim 6 wherein at least one of the sensors is a bone conduction sensor.

8. The communication device of claim 6 wherein at least one of the sensors is an air conduction sensor.

9. The communication device of claim 1 wherein the alert condition is associated with the user falling asleep.

10. The communication device of claim 1 wherein the alert condition is associated with nodding.

11. The communication device of claim 1 wherein the processor is electrically connected to the speaker and the processor is adapted to produce the audible alert upon occurrence of the alert condition.

12. The communication device of claim 1 wherein the inertial sensor is a gyrometer.

13. The communication device of claim 1 wherein the inertial sensor is an accelerometer.

14. A method of alerting a user, comprising:

sensing a physical movement with a sensor operatively connected to an earpiece;

processing the sensed physical measurement to determine presence of an alert condition wherein the presence of the alert condition is associated with a sleep pattern movement;

producing an audible alert after occurrence of the alert condition of the earpiece using a speaker disposed within the earpiece.

15. The method of claim 14 wherein the physical measurement is a positional change of the sensor.

16. The method of claim 14 wherein the alert condition is associated with the user falling asleep.

17. The method of claim 14 wherein the sensor is a gyrometer.

18. The method of claim 14 wherein the sensor is an accelerometer.

19. The method of claim 14 further comprising transmitting notification of the alert condition from the earpiece using a wireless transceiver of the earpiece.

20. The method of claim 14 further comprising determining whether the user is wearing the earpiece by sensing a temperature associated with the earpiece.
